King Women: Interview with Jumoke Adenowo, Architect, Entrepreneur & Philanthropist

“My parents completely forgot to tell me, “you are a woman, and you are not good enough, you are not as good as a man.” ~Jumoke Adenowo

Renowned Nigerian architect, entrepreneur and philanthropist Jumoke Adenowo makes an appearance on The King Women Show by Kemi Adetina and it is punchline fest, packed with thought provoking quotes as she shares her journey of privilege yet marked with trauma, the epiphany she was a woman and was not expected to succeed the way she had. She takes on the ideologies of the Nigerian society that need to be re-examined and even adjusted.
